The Bail Bond Process in Polk County
1. Arrest & Booking
When someone is arrested in Polk County, they are booked at Polk County Jail. During booking, personal information, charges, and fingerprints are recorded.
2. Bail Is Set
A judge sets the bail amount based on the charges, criminal history, and flight risk. For common charges, Polk County uses a standard bail schedule. For serious charges, a bail hearing is required.
3. Contacting a Bail Bondsman
If you can't pay the full bail in cash, you contact a bail bondsman. The bondsman charges 10% of the bail amount (set by Florida law) and guarantees the full amount to the court.
4. Bond Is Posted
The bail bondsman submits the bond paperwork to Polk County Jail. Once accepted, the jail begins processing the defendant for release.
5. Release
Release from Polk County Jail typically takes 4-8 hours after the bond is posted. The defendant must attend all court dates or the bond is forfeited.
What Happens If They Miss Court?
If the defendant fails to appear in court, the bail bond is forfeited. The bondsman — and anyone who co-signed the bond — becomes responsible for the full bail amount. A warrant is issued for the defendant's arrest.
The Polk County Court System
Bail in Polk County is determined by the Polk County Circuit Court. First appearances typically happen at the Bartow courthouse within 24 hours of arrest. For standard charges, Polk County follows Florida's standard bail schedule. For more serious offenses, a judge sets bail individually.
